Skip to content

Releases: shaka-project/shaka-player

v4.11.7

26 Sep 23:03
69316f1
Compare
Choose a tag to compare

4.11.7 (2024-09-26)

Bug Fixes

  • Exclude TIMEOUT errors when disabling streams (#7369) (581d0ef), closes #7368
  • preload: Resolve manifest promise sooner (#7380) (657d789)
  • Reduce calls to EME by ignoring MIME type in MediaKeySystemAccess cache (#7374) (d37e0ed), closes #7325

v4.10.21

26 Sep 22:34
77b026a
Compare
Choose a tag to compare

4.10.21 (2024-09-26)

Bug Fixes

  • Exclude TIMEOUT errors when disabling streams (#7369) (72ac0f8), closes #7368
  • preload: Resolve manifest promise sooner (#7380) (99159fb)
  • Reduce calls to EME by ignoring MIME type in MediaKeySystemAccess cache (#7374) (2047aa4), closes #7325

v4.9.29

26 Sep 22:27
6966bba
Compare
Choose a tag to compare

4.9.29 (2024-09-26)

Bug Fixes

  • Active track state on variantchanged and adaptation events (#7350) (5e193b9)
  • Avoid notify buffered changes when segment appended is text (#7353) (adb766d)
  • dash: live to vod transition seek start (#7347) (f4ef439)
  • DASH: Release period combiner info correctly (#7364) (a04c717)
  • Disable Encryption Scheme Polyfil On Some Devices (#7355) (0a5abf5)
  • Do not recognize Sky Q as Apple device (#7357) (cfee7d9)
  • Evict buffer on QUOTA_EXCEEDED_ERROR error (#7361) (cef9959)
  • Evict text buffer when unload the text stream (#7360) (8938ae9)
  • Exclude TIMEOUT errors when disabling streams (#7369) (00f0b06), closes #7368
  • preload: Set manifest before initializing DRM (#7359) (c194cce)
  • Reduce calls to EME by ignoring MIME type in MediaKeySystemAccess cache (#7374) (bbcc8c9), closes #7325
  • UI: Fix missing tracks in resolution selector (#7352) (400cc38)

v4.9.2-caf2

26 Sep 22:22
09cdf03
Compare
Choose a tag to compare

4.9.2-caf2 (2024-09-26)

Bug Fixes

  • Exclude TIMEOUT errors when disabling streams (#7369) (d5d46b0)

v4.11.6

25 Sep 17:58
d1a87f3
Compare
Choose a tag to compare

4.11.6 (2024-09-25)

Bug Fixes

  • Ads: Release interstitials timer correctly (#7373) (8cb3628)
  • DASH: Release period combiner info correctly (#7364) (b4329ac)
  • Evict buffer on QUOTA_EXCEEDED_ERROR error (#7361) (af4b3b7)
  • Evict text buffer when unload the text stream (#7360) (e609917)
  • preload: Set manifest before initializing DRM (#7359) (03904ee)
  • UI: Don't try to add MediaSessionHandler for PiP when it's not available (#7376) (25eb8c0)
  • UI: Fix mediaSession metadata update on Firefox (#7375) (c3c18ee)

v4.10.20

25 Sep 17:35
b64965c
Compare
Choose a tag to compare

4.10.20 (2024-09-25)

Bug Fixes

  • Ads: Release interstitials timer correctly (#7373) (fcb99cf)
  • DASH: Release period combiner info correctly (#7364) (173cf6d)
  • Evict buffer on QUOTA_EXCEEDED_ERROR error (#7361) (3f36283)
  • Evict text buffer when unload the text stream (#7360) (496d0e4)
  • preload: Set manifest before initializing DRM (#7359) (6166c83)

v4.11.5

24 Sep 12:05
b3f7e9a
Compare
Choose a tag to compare

4.11.5 (2024-09-24)

Bug Fixes

  • Active track state on variantchanged and adaptation events (#7350) (4968472)
  • Avoid notify buffered changes when segment appended is text (#7353) (68b77bb)
  • dash: live to vod transition seek start (#7347) (371edbe)
  • Disable Encryption Scheme Polyfil On Some Devices (#7355) (b9bd851)
  • Do not recognize Sky Q as Apple device (#7357) (30d9628)
  • HLS: Allow sync live streams without PROGRAM-DATE-TIME (#7340) (5655ade)
  • UI: Fix missing tracks in resolution selector (#7352) (9c3cd7c)

v4.10.19

24 Sep 11:58
d55661d
Compare
Choose a tag to compare

4.10.19 (2024-09-24)

Bug Fixes

  • Active track state on variantchanged and adaptation events (#7350) (a2c4077)
  • Avoid notify buffered changes when segment appended is text (#7353) (2936dea)
  • dash: live to vod transition seek start (#7347) (d8ce683)
  • Disable Encryption Scheme Polyfil On Some Devices (#7355) (05b84d0)
  • Do not recognize Sky Q as Apple device (#7357) (f0903a6)
  • HLS: Allow sync live streams without PROGRAM-DATE-TIME (#7340) (3918849)
  • UI: Fix missing tracks in resolution selector (#7352) (d3066e3)

v4.9.28

19 Sep 10:13
f62c7b6
Compare
Choose a tag to compare

4.9.28 (2024-09-19)

Bug Fixes

  • Avoid make HEAD request for image mime type (#7332) (6d74d9f)
  • DASH: Fix HTTP redirect during manifest update (#7339) (8df7cc9)
  • Fix external image track mime type (#7333) (d40d9fa)
  • HLS: Allow sync live streams without PROGRAM-DATE-TIME (#7340) (7bd481f)
  • HLS: Fix uncaught error in slow network scenario (#7321) (25d8f1b)
  • offline: Text segments are downloaded before audio&video (#7336) (71c5f32)
  • Tizen: Adding gapPadding to gap manager to solve Tizen issue (#7331) (cbd0199)
  • UI: Remove spinner and client side ad container elements when calling destroy (#7320) (52b48be)

v4.11.4

18 Sep 14:45
a3b05fa
Compare
Choose a tag to compare

4.11.4 (2024-09-18)

Bug Fixes

  • Ads: Fix JUMP implementation to avoid loop the same ad group in Interstitials (#7329) (b53e173)
  • Avoid make HEAD request for image mime type (#7332) (42a62a6)
  • DASH: Fix HTTP redirect during manifest update (#7339) (e625a47)
  • Fix external image track mime type (#7333) (cd7ee74)
  • HLS: Fix uncaught error in slow network scenario (#7321) (8abc69d)
  • offline: Text segments are downloaded before audio&video (#7336) (2db857b)
  • Tizen: Adding gapPadding to gap manager to solve Tizen issue (#7331) (a9617b1)
  • UI: Remove spinner and client side ad container elements when calling destroy (#7320) (192f9ad)